Assess Your Space and Cooling Needs

Start by measuring your room’s size accurately with a tape measure. Think of this as sizing up a package before shipping; the right fit ensures efficiency. A small bedroom might only need a portable AC, while a large living room could benefit from a window unit or a smart AC system.

Perfect Your Placement for Maximum Cooling

Position your AC in the coolest part of the room—generally near a window or an exterior wall. Avoid placing it in direct sunlight or behind furniture. In my case, I used a level to install a window unit just below the window sill, ensuring unobstructed airflow. Remember, good airflow is like opening a window on a breezy day—it circulates the cool air more effectively and cools the room faster.

Optimize Airflow and Insulation

Use fans in conjunction with your AC to create a convection current, pushing cool air around and replacing warmer air. Seal leaks around windows and doors with weatherstripping or foam tape; this prevents cool air from escaping. Once, I used foam strips on my window edges, which reduced outside heat infiltration and made my AC’s job much easier.

Maintain and Troubleshoot Your System

Regular cleaning of filters and coils is essential, much like changing the oil in a car. A clogged filter is like a blocked nose—it hampers airflow and reduces efficiency. My routine includes monthly filter checks, and I replaced my filters with high-efficiency ones from this guide. Also, ensure drainage pans are clear to prevent leaks or mold growth. When I ignored this step, I noticed my AC’s performance dropping—quick cleaning restored full capacity.

Complement with Shade and Ventilation

Use curtains or reflective window films to block out sunlight during peak hours. Open windows on cooler evenings to create cross-ventilation, especially if outside temperatures drop below indoor temperature. I installed blackout curtains on my west-facing window, which cut down afternoon heat gain, allowing my AC to work less hard and save energy.

Keep Your System Running Smoothly with Precision Tools

One of my most trusted tools is a reliable digital infrared thermometer, which I use weekly to monitor the temperature at various points around my room. This helps me identify temperature inconsistencies caused by poor placement or insulation issues. I also rely on a small handheld vacuum designed to clean filters without disassembling the entire unit, saving time and ensuring optimal airflow. Regularly checking and cleaning filters with these tools prevents dirt buildup, which can decrease efficiency by up to 20%, as noted in technical maintenance guides like this resource. For deeper diagnostics, I occasionally use a moisture meter to detect mold-prone areas, especially around drainage pans or poorly ventilated spaces, which if ignored, could lead to long-term damage or reduced cooling capacity. These simple, inexpensive gadgets keep my system performing at its peak and prevent costly repairs.
